Prevalence of the Surname 'Dupond' Worldwide

According to the data provided, the surname 'Dupond' is most prevalent in France, with an incidence of 1994. This high incidence reflects the historical significance and widespread use of the surname in its country of origin.

France (1994)

In France, 'Dupond' is a common surname found in various regions, symbolizing a shared heritage among many families. The presence of 'Dupond' in France highlights its importance in French culture and society.

Other Countries with Significant Incidence of 'Dupond'

Besides France, the surname 'Dupond' has a notable presence in Morocco (170), Belgium (67), Brazil (37), Canada (27), and the United States (22). These countries have historical connections with France and may have seen the migration of individuals carrying the 'Dupond' surname.

Less Common Incidences of 'Dupond'

While 'Dupond' is widespread in some countries, it is less common in others. For instance, countries like Switzerland (8), Japan (2), and Italy (2) have limited incidences of the surname, indicating a more localized presence.
